  • Patent number: 7205092
    Abstract: A photosensitive resin printing plate precursor including: a photosensitive resin layer (A) containing a water-soluble or water-dispersible resin and an ultraviolet-curable monomer; and a water-insoluble heat-sensitive mask layer (C) containing an infrared-absorbing material, deposited in that order on a support is disclosed. By introducing a crosslinked structure or a hydrophobic constituent to the heat-sensitive mask layer (C) so as to be insoluble in water, a difference in polarity is produced between the layers (A) and (C) and, thus, mass transfer between the two layers can be prevented. Also, the scratch resistance of the heat-sensitive mask layer (C) can be dramatically enhanced and, thus, the printing plate precursor becomes easy to handle.

  • Patent number: 6284433
    Abstract: A directly imageable waterless planographic printing plate, which has at least the heat sensitive layer and an ink repellent layer in this order on a substrate, having a high sensitivity and good image reproducibility and allowing a heat sensitive layer to remain even after development is produced by imagewisely irradiating a precursor of the printing plate with a laser beam, pre-treating the precursor by a pre-treatment liquid containing an amine compound by 0.1 to 30 wt % based on the weight of the entire pre-treatment liquid, and removing the ink repellent layer at the laser beam irradiated area, in this order, such that the heat sensitive layer is at least partially left on the printing plate after completion of the above steps.

  • Patent number: 6096476
    Abstract: A directly imageable raw plate for waterless planographic printing plate, in which a heat insulating layer, heat sensitive layer and ink repellent layer are formed in this order on a substrate, comprising physical properties of 5 to 100 kgf/mm.sup.2 in initial elastic modulus and 0.05 to 5 kgf/mm.sup.2 in 5% stress as tensile properties of the heat sensitive layer or the heat insulating layer or the laminate consisting of both the layers.It can be suitably used also for large printing presses and web offset printing presses requiring high printing durability, and makes it possible to obtain an economically advantageous printing plate.
